Bahra University Holds Freshers Induction Program

Waknaghat (Solan): Induction program for freshers of Management, Pharmacy, Engineering, Hotel Management and other courses was organized at Bahra University, Waknaghat. Students, along with their parents were invited for the orientation program.
Dean students Welfare Dr. S.C.Sharma welcomed the students and their parents and congratulated them on entering the field of higher education.He assured them that every member of Bahra University would assist the students to help them achieve their goal, provided the students are sincere in their efforts.
Dr. S.K.Bansal, Vice Chancellor Bahra University welcomed the newcomers to the University, while wishing them success in their lives. Addressing them Dr. Bansal said that it is a memorable day in the life of a student when he  enters a professional institute. The ultimate goal of education is the attainment of wisdom which can be fulfilled through hard work and discipline. 
Dr.Bansal said that students either aspire for future placements. higher education or aim to be entrepreneurs and it is the duty of the University to prepare the students accordingly.
He said that the University strives to deliver quality education to students, for which seminars and workshops are organized at intervals. Students can interact with successful professionals of their fields within their University premises.
A placement cell has been set up within the campus for maximum industry exposure for the budding professionals.
Dr. Bansal said that on 9th august 1942, our freedom fighters took a pledge of ‘Quit India’ and 2017-2022 will witness a New India Movement. Everyone present in the Induction ceremony took a pledge to strive wholeheartedly to contribute in building a New India, an India which would be Clean, Poverty free, Corruption free, Terrorism free, Communalism free and Casteism free.
The program concluded with the National Anthem.
Dean Academics Dr. Angshu Banerjee, Controller Examination Dr. Sushil Chaudhary, Director Career Development Cell Ms. Katyayni shukla, Director General Administration Col.(Retd.) H.S.Chauhan, Heads of various departments, faculty and other staff were present during the ceremony.
